Safety Net cost jump set to slam city budget

August 23, 2012 05:00 PM | 0 0 comments | 11 11 recommendations | email to a friend | print
Kingston’s share of payments into the Safety Net welfare program is on track to top $2 million. But unlike last year — when county officials came to the rescue using an unanticipated windfall to offset skyrocketing costs — there is no relief in sight.
